Was not allowed in court because he forgot his id, but reporters told him afterwards his father was given 30 years. He said i think thats quite sad, i think thats a really long time because if you think about it right, hes already nearly 50. Hes hes basically its just a death sentence. Judge corley also sentenced depape to supervised probation, but said it likely wont be enforced because hell be deported back to canada after serving his time. David depape is also facing state charges, which include attempted murder. Jury selection in that trial begins next week at the us district courthouse in san fncisco. Three weeks, three nooses found on schools grounds. They found a noose hanging from a light in a courtyard yesterday morning. News spread quickly and caused a lot of concern among students and staff. Some students were texting their parents to make them aware of it. Parents were calling the school. Were hoping that our students here realize the severity of these incidents and realize they certainly have an impact on members of our community. School noose was placed on a light spot. You may remember a banana from nooses on the campus of American University last week. It left many students concerned about their safety. The university has hired a doctor to discuss this.
